Last year, Burger King announced it was sponsoring League Two English football club Stevenage FC with the mission to turn the team into the biggest club in the online gaming world.
Now, the 鈥榟ome of the Whopper鈥 wants to extend this goal to the club鈥檚 women鈥檚 team, sponsoring Stevenage FC Women on the same terms and at the same level as the men鈥檚 team.
Working with David Madrid, Burger King has created the Burger Queen logo as part of the sponsorship. The new logo will be proudly displayed across the team鈥檚 kit throughout the 2020/2021 season.
Outsider director Tom Day has helmed a film to support the announcement, and the Sevenage Burger King has even been rebranded to become the world鈥檚 only Burger Queen restaurant.

鈥淎fter successfully spotlighting the talent of the Stevenage FC men鈥檚 team last year, we wanted to do the same for the women鈥檚 team in 2020,鈥 said Soco Nunez, marketing director of Burger King UK. "The women鈥檚 team faces the same challenges and hurdles as the men鈥檚 team and it鈥檚 only fair that it receive the same support from our brand with an equal sponsorship.鈥
鈥淲e are thrilled to be continuing our partnership with Burger King and the support that the brand is showing for the women鈥檚 team is unmatched,鈥 said Stevenage FC CEO Alex Tunbridge. 鈥淭he sponsorship from Burger King庐 will be used to help grow the women鈥檚 program and support the team.鈥
